Still, unsubstituted a-nT is a model system used in recent literature. One disadvantage towards application of the unsubstituted oligothiophenes however is the poor solubility of the rigid rods [34]. [Pg.474]

More detailed information on the Al/thiophene system can be obtained from data on studies of the interaction between aluminum and an oligothiophene, a-sexi-thienylene (a-6T). The two main advantages in using a model system like a-6T are (I) the lack of aliphatic side chains that can obscure the C( l.s) signal from the carbon... [Pg.682]

It will be shown in this article that oligothiophenes are not only model substances for polythiophenes but often have superior properties. The results will show that a substantial knowledge could be collected over the last years but that there are also many unresolved problems to date. In particular, real applications are still rare and are limited to prototype studies. The major drawback is the poor long-term stability of the devices which is an inherent problem of nearly all organic-based systems. [Pg.678]

Oligothiophenes with well defined structures have recently received a great deal of attentions not only as a model eompoimds for conducting polymers, but also as anew class of functional r-electron systems [153], Since the initial discovery of organic compounds showing metallic conductivity, for which 2000 Nobel prize in chemistry was awarded [154-156], oligo- and polythiophenes have attracted much attention as advanced molecules with practical use in electronic devices [157-160] and their potential application in field-effect transistors [161], photovoltaic devices [162] and organic electroluminescent devices [163],... [Pg.33]
